Asia Badminton Championship: PV Sindhu Enters Semi-Finals After Defeating He Bing Jiao

Date:

Manila: Two-times Olympic Medalist PV Sindhu defeated He Bing Jiao of China on Friday to reach the semi-finals of the women’s singles at the Badminton Asia Championship. With this win, PV Sindhu has secured a medal for India in the championship. 

PV Sindhu, who won a bronze medal at the 2014 Asia Championships in Gimcheon defeated third seed He Bing Jiao, 21-9, 13-21, 21-19, and secured a bronze medal. 

Earlier in this tournament, PV Sindhu defeated Singapore’s Yue Yann Jaslyn Hooi in straight games to reach the quarter-finals of the women’s singles last Thursday where she beat Jaslyn Hooi 21-16 21-16 in 42 minutes.

Later in the day, Kidambi Srikanth will be up against China’s Weng Hong Yang in the men’s singles game today.
